i need a help. actually i have a html form as sown below.

<form id="blog" class="" action="blog/save" method="POST">
    <input type="text" id="blog[title]" class="" name="blog[title]" value="" />
    <input type="text" id="blog[tag]" class="" name="blog[tag]" value="" />
    <textarea id="blog[editor]" class="" name="blog[editor]"></textarea>
    <input type="submit" id="blog[save]" name="blog[save]" class="button" value="Save Post" />
    <input type="submit" id="blog[savePub]" name="blog[savePub]" class="button" value="Save & Publish Post" />
</form>

but in the php file i need to check which submit button is clicked blog[‘save’] or blog[‘savePub’]. and i tried like this

if ($_REQUEST['blog[save]']) {
       echo $_POST['blog[title]'];
} 
else if($_REQUEST['blog[savePub]') {
       echo $_POST['blog[title]'];
}

but i am getting an error Notice: Undefined index: blog[save]

please help me to find a solution for this problem.

    try

    if (isset($_POST['blog']['savePub']))
       echo $_POST['blog']['editor'];
